A Collection of Foreign Military Headdress A French officer's dark blue kepi with gold Russia braid trim and gold lace chinstrap, bearing a small gilt star; a grey French kepi, probably for an officer-cadet of St. Cyr, with red top, gold lace and braid trim, bearing a small gold-embroidered grenade; a kepi of the French Foreign Legion with white drill cover and black patent-leather chinstrap; a Greek officer's dark blue cloth kepi, trimmed with silver lace and braid, embroidered Crown badge above a silver and blue embroidered cockade; a Greek officer's khaki service-dress cap with gold-embroidered leaves on peak, brown leather peak-edging and chinstrap, and embroidered Crown badge above a small cockade in blue and silver; a Prussian infantryman's field grey mutze with scarlet band and piping and both cockades (stamped inside BAX 1917 ); an Austro-Hungarian officer's dark red cloth side-cap, the lining printed with details of a Budapest maker, bearing a stamped brass boss in front incised with letters FJI (flap-buttons missing); a Belgian soldier's khaki serge ' Bonnet de police ', with blue Russia tracing and red worsted tassel; a cap of similar style, in dark green cloth, with pale green cloth band, Russia tracing and worsted tassel; and a Polish field-cap of khaki barathea, the top stitched to form a square, with flags and stitched peak and appliqu Eagle badge in machine-embroidery; an American khaki felt wide-brimmed hat, bearing a black badge of the US Marine Corps; and a US tropical side-cap of unlined khaki-drill (lacking badge).
